                        Thematic         Work-life imbalance/ Remote work

                                         The   changing   world,   methods   of   work   performance,   and   the
                                         transformation   of   companies'   business   models   mean   that   many
                                         employees live on the run and work beyond their limits. The balance
                                         between the different spheres of life allows one to keep not only good
                                         relations with family and friends but also a sensible attitude towards
                                         professional responsibilities.
                                         The concept of work-life balance was a result of the need to focus on
                                         employees, and on how they manage to keep a balance between their
                                         personal life and professional life. In theory, the concept is simple: find
                                         time for both work and personal life, while not mixing them together.
                                         In   practice,   however,   this   is   not   easy,   although   companies   are
                                         increasingly   offering   solutions   to   help   with   this,   such   as   flexible
                                         working hours or remote working.

                 0.     Problematic      “I have definitely experienced difficulties related to work-life balance
                 situation in my job/my   when working remotely. The lack of clearly defined working hours and
                 organisation regarding   the lack of physical separation between home space and the workplace
                 flexible work           meant that I often found myself working longer hours than usual.
                                         There was no longer a clear separation between time for work and
                                         time for myself and my family.

                                         First of all, I was facing difficulties in controlling my work overload. The
                                         lack of clearly defined working hours meant that I often worked longer
                                         than expected to complete tasks. Instead of having time to rest and
                                         relax, I was in a continuous state of 'being on the line' and keeping a
                                         close eye on the project. The lack of clear time frames also affected my
                                         family life. I often had to separate myself from parental responsibilities
                                         or other commitments in order to meet work demands.”
